Informational Meeting Regarding Proposed Traffic Changes on Route 202, Manchester

June 24, 2015 @ 6:30 pm

Free

·Wednesday June 24 at 6:30 P.M.
·Manchester Elementary School – 17 School Street – Manchester, Maine.
· The purpose of this meeting is to discuss the conversion of the three-lane section of Route 202 to one eastbound lane, one westbound lane and a center two-way left- turn lane. This one-mile change would take place from the Old Winthrop Road (near J & S Oil) east to the Pelton Hill Road.
